# favorable

> English word · Adjective · IPA /ˈfeɪ.vɚ.əbl/ · frequency rank #8,927

## Definitions
1. US standard spelling of favourable.

## Etymology
From Middle English favourable, from Old French favorable, from Latin favōrābilis, from favor. By surface analysis, favor + -able.
